DESCRIPTIONIMPRESSIVE 5 BEDROOM COUNTRY HOME SET IN 5 ACRES of secure gardens and paddocks. NO ONWARDCHAIN. Malthouse Farm built in the mid 1800s has been extended and adapted over the years to reflect modernliving yet retaining many original features. Now a substantial family home with a mixture of contemporary andperiod styles providing an enticing mix of space, security and seclusion. A registered smallholding with facilities forlivestock and/or horses the spacious accommodation comprises of four reception rooms, including the 34' longfamily/games room, sitting room/snug, study/music room, dining room, period style farmhouse kitchen in oak withgranite worktops, utility room and boot room. On the first floor there are five large double bedrooms, twoensuites and family bathroom. Additional benefits include a double garage, approx. 5.acres of flat, well drained landwhich is divided into 3 paddocks, all of which are post and railed, field barn, two stables, vegetable and fruit gardenwith green house and orchard. Saving the best till last the landscaped water garden constructed from Welsh stoneand slate bought down from a Snowdonia quarry. Designed to be interactive to the house with 6' waterfalls,bridges and stepping stones around a three pond design. The 54' covered entertaining area is a fantastic place toenjoy the sound of the water, this is also complimented by an outside dining area and hot tub area (hot tubincluded). To the rear of the residential garden is a further large pond with a summerhouse and decking area,another great place to relax and enjoy the resident moorhens, ducks and fish!

LOCATIONThis beautiful country home is located just outside the medieval village of Steeple Ashton with fields to all sides andunspoilt views across your own land towards the wooded hills. Rural location, yet only 10 minutes from theCounty town of Trowbridge, which boasts a good selection of shops, schools, cinema and sports centres. TheRoman city of Bath is only 20 minutes away, Bristol and Swindon within an hour. Excellent rail links fromTrowbridge to London waterloo (1hr 50) and Westbury to London Paddington (1hr 17) both stations are 10-15minute drive.

WATER GARDENThis is truly a one of a kind, 56 tonnes of Welsh stone and slate were brought down from Snowdonia. Designed tobe interactive. There are two six foot high waterfalls side by side, stepping stones lead around the three ponds anda stone bridge crosses from the island back to the house, known as a Clapper Bridge, it was inspired by the streambridges of Snowdonia and Dartmoor. The pond has 20 LED lights both above and below the water to illuminatethe water garden at night. A 4 foot high bubble rock allows water to flow down a stream right next to theentertaining area.
